This data release contains the analysis results and data behind the figures of the GW231123 discovery paper. Strain data for this event (the H1:GDS-CALIB_STRAIN_CLEAN_AR, L1:GDS-CALIB_STRAIN_CLEAN_AR channels) can be downloaded on GWOSC (link). The content of this repository is:
Results:
The H1_subtracted_frame.tar.gz file contains 20s of strain data from LIGO Hanford from the channel: H1:GDS-CALIB_STRAIN_CLEAN_BAYESWAVE_S00. In this channel, a glitch at [1.7,1.]s before the GW event has been subtracted using BayesWave. This is the channels used to infer the properties of GW231123.
the posterior_samples.tar.gz file contains the combined posterior samples for the 5 different models described in the paper. In addition to containing the posterior samples, the .h5 file also contain metadata about the analyses including the configuration files (which specify details such as the detector data analysed), noise power spectral densities and calibration uncertainty envelopes. The inference of the source parameters were performed with Bilby and we assume the calibration envelopes for LIGO Hanford and LIGO Livingston maps calibrated data to theoretical strain. The .h5 files are formatted using PESummary.
The Additional_results.tar.gz file contains the data necessary to reproduce Fig.1: whitened data (BayesWave_whitened_data_H1.dat, BayesWave_whitened_data_L1.dat), BayesWave reconstruction (BayesWave_signal_median_time_domain_waveform_H1.dat, BayesWave_signal_median_time_domain_waveform_L1.dat), CoherentWaveBurst (cWB) reconstruction (cWB_H1_wf_signal.dat, cWB_L1_wf_signal.dat), median waveform and 90% uncertainty from combined samples for 5 waveform models (median_combined_waveform_with_90pct_uncertainty.dat, created from the script combine_whitened_waveforms.py). The median waveform with 90% uncertainty for each waveform model are included here as well. The mismatches to reproduce Fig 2 (MatchResults_HighSpin.csv, MatchResults_LowSpin.csv). The folder pyRing_posteriors contains the posterior samples for the ringdown analysis considering a damped-sinusoid model at late times (26,28,30M).
the Additional_posteriors_samples folder contains : combined posterior samples used for Fig. 8 (SXS_BBH_0483_posterior_samples.h5, SXS_BBH_4030_posterior_samples.h5), and the posterior samples using only LIGO Hanford and LIGO Livingston used in Fig.9. These files have been formatted in a similar way to the posterior_samples.tar.gz file.

Differences with respect to the previous version on Zenodo (v2)
Since the original submission, the PE samples have been updated following a change to the SNR calculation in the Bilby code (see arXiv:2508.11091), and to be consistent with the final GWTC-4 catalog results. This change has resulted in a lower reported SNR (median 20.7 versus the previous value of 22.6), but all other changes are minor, and none of the key results or conclusions of the paper are changed. Figures, table, and the relevant text and numbers throughout the paper have been updated accordingly.
The results presented in the published manuscript are based on this data release (v3).
